Arthur Wilkinson

British composer (1919-1968) From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

Arthur Wilkinson (3 September 1919 – 1968) was a British orchestral composer and arranger. While serving in the Royal Air Force during World War II, he began composing and later contributed to film, stage shows, and television.

Notable Works

His songs "Hippo Bird", "House Mouse", "Little Puck", and "Swoon" were used in TV shows like, Ren & Stimpy Adult Party Cartoon and SpongeBob SquarePants
